AN ACT CONCERNING VARIOUS CRIMINAL LAW PROPOSALS.
To (1) modify statutory provisions relating to the offenses of organized retail theft and accessory to organized retail theft, (2) establish fostering the sale of stolen property and gift card crime as forms of larceny, (3) modify statutory provisions relating to the civil liability of a person eighteen years of age or older or an emancipated minor who takes possession of certain goods, merchandise or produce without the consent of the owner and with a certain intention, or who alters the price indicia of such goods or merchandise, and (4) modify statutory provisions concerning to whom the Department of Public Health may release information concerning acknowledgment of parentage.
